As the area developed, the early 20th century saw the introduction of dental X-rays, revolutionizing diagnostics and treatment preparation for pediatric individuals. Furthermore, the development of fluoride therapies in the mid-20th century dramatically improved precautionary care and lowered the frequency of dental cavity in youngsters.

Another turning point in pediatric dentistry was the production of the American Academy of Pediatric Dental Care in 1947, which aimed to advertise optimal oral health for kids. This company played a crucial function in setting standards for pediatric oral care and advancing research in the field. Current Trends in Pediatric Dental Care



Integrating ingenious technology and customized precautionary methods, modern-day pediatric dental care continues to adjust to the advancing requirements of young patients.

The following fads display the present landscape of pediatric dental care:

1. ** Digital Dentistry **: Digital perceptions, 3D imaging, and CAD/CAM modern technology are reinventing the method pediatric dentists diagnose and deal with dental health and wellness issues in kids. These innovations boost precision, performance, and individual convenience throughout oral treatments.

2. ** Tele-Dentistry **: With the increase of telemedicine, tele-dentistry has emerged as a hassle-free means for pediatric dental professionals to supply assessments, follow-ups, and also particular therapies from another location. This method boosts accessibility to care, especially for clients in rural or underserved locations.

3. ** Preventive Emphasis **: Pediatric dental care currently positions a more powerful focus on preventive measures such as sealants, fluoride therapies, and very early orthodontic treatments. By promoting excellent dental hygiene practices and regular oral check outs from a young age, experts intend to prevent dental problems prior to they rise.

Future Innovations in Pediatric Dental Care



Looking in advance, pediatric dentistry is positioned to introduce cutting-edge innovations and ingenious strategies to further boost the oral healthcare of young clients.

One interesting innovation on the horizon is making use of 3D printing in creating custom-made oral appliances like braces and mouthguards, offering a more exact and comfy suitable for youngsters.

In addition, virtual reality (VIRTUAL REALITY) innovation is being discovered to help in reducing dental anxiety in young clients by offering immersive interruptions throughout treatments.


Nanotechnology is another area of interest, with the potential to create nanomaterials that can remineralize teeth and prevent tooth cavities better.

Tele-dentistry is additionally getting grip, permitting remote assessments and tracking, which can particularly profit children in country or underserved areas.

In addition, hereditary testing may soon contribute in personalized preventive treatment, recognizing youngsters's predispositions to specific dental health and wellness conditions.

These innovations indicate an exciting future for pediatric dentistry, guaranteeing boosted outcomes and experiences for the youngest dental people.
